Ru-Board.club
← Вернуться в раздел «Программы»

» WinRAR

Автор: nikellito
Дата сообщения: 13.04.2008 11:52
Возможно ли в winrare автоматическая замена в имени архива пробелов на символ (.) и как это реализовать?
Автор: Tadpole
Дата сообщения: 15.04.2008 22:09
Глупый, конечно, вопрос, но нет ли где-нибудь документации (хелпа) на винрар со скриншотами. Мне просто в диплом как обзор аналога надо, во встроенном хелпе картинок нет, а так как время по диплому поджимает, то самому скринить времени тож не особо. Помогите с этим пожалуйста, кто сможет.
Автор: inetsofter
Дата сообщения: 19.04.2008 09:18
Подскажите, какой комментарий нужно написать в следующем случае?
Упаковываю следующие файлы:

xxx.reg
папка yyy\ файл ууу.reg

Необходимо, чтобы после распаковки по заранее указанному пути sfx-модуль запустил и добавил в реестр файл yyy.reg, находящийся в той де папке. Т.е. нужно запустить через команду setup файл, находящийся не в корневом каталоге архива, а в определенной папке того же архива.
Автор: abz
Дата сообщения: 19.04.2008 09:55
inetsofter

Цитата:
Необходимо, чтобы после распаковки по заранее указанному пути sfx-модуль запустил и добавил в реестр файл yyy.reg, находящийся в той де папке. Т.е. нужно запустить через команду setup файл, находящийся не в корневом каталоге архива, а в определенной папке того же архива.

имя папки\имя reg-файла
Автор: Sish
Дата сообщения: 21.04.2008 06:30
inetsofter
А чтобы не задавалось лишних вопросов при импорте в реестр, можно строку запуска рег-файла привести к виду
Код: Setup=regedit /s <foldername>\regfile.reg
Автор: svs123456789
Дата сообщения: 21.04.2008 16:35
подскажите ключик для winrar чтобы распаковываемые файлы переписали бы существующие БЕЗ диалога с пользоваетелм
Автор: WaNeZ
Дата сообщения: 21.04.2008 16:50
svs123456789

Цитата:
Ключ -O+ — перезаписывать существующие файлы
Этот ключ позволяет перезаписывать существующие файлы без выдачи запросов пользователю

Автор: svs123456789
Дата сообщения: 21.04.2008 18:48
WaNeZ
спасибо! изиняюсь за вопрос, но как его применть в самораспаковывающимся архиве ?
Автор: Sish
Дата сообщения: 22.04.2008 06:40
svs123456789
В комментах:
Цитата:
Overwrite=1

Автор: Nthnsq
Дата сообщения: 23.04.2008 13:08
Есть многотомный архив с паролем, запускаю распаковку - на 5 части затыкается:


пробую восстановить:

не верится, что для 4-х частей пароль один, а для 5-й - другой. Что делат-то?
Автор: Sish
Дата сообщения: 23.04.2008 13:38
Nthnsq

Цитата:
Что делат-то?

Как вариант, попробовать скачать 5-ю часть заново: скоре всего, архив побился
Автор: Nthnsq
Дата сообщения: 23.04.2008 14:01
Sish

Цитата:
скоре всего, архив побился

Да это - понятно. Не понятно, почему не восстанавливает, несмотря на 3% инфу. И почему пишет, что создала исправленный архив, а его нет и в природе, и на винте? В первый раз такую хрень вижу.
Автор: bavbav
Дата сообщения: 23.04.2008 17:47
Nthnsq

Цитата:
Не понятно, почему не восстанавливает, несмотря на 3% инфу

Этих процентов не хватает для восстановления.
Автор: Nthnsq
Дата сообщения: 23.04.2008 20:01
bavbav
Тогда ясно.

Добавлено:
Кроме того, что пишет "архив создан", а его нет.
Автор: valmont
Дата сообщения: 24.04.2008 08:23
bavbav

Цитата:
Этих процентов не хватает для восстановления.

хватает, все дело в объеме битой части архива.
Автор: Nthnsq
Дата сообщения: 24.04.2008 08:26
valmont
да, видать - не хватает. А сообщение о том, что "создан....." - явный косяк проги, т.к. сообщение идет раньше фактического создания. Ладно, разобрались.
Автор: pups2007
Дата сообщения: 25.04.2008 20:34
Есть файл *.rar размер 169341Кб скачано 169339Кб! Вощем в архиве 4файла, 3 -нафик не нужны(по1-3Кб), а вот основной 4й файл как раз не докачался! Файл mp3!

Можно его как-нить вытащить? Ваще пипец как нужно!
Автор: Astron
Дата сообщения: 27.04.2008 09:22
pups2007
так докачай Flashget'ом, например. Если на рапиде - залей на Rapidleech-сервак, и докачай 2 кб
Можно, конечно, распаковать, используя опцию "оставить поврежденные файлы" - но это тебе решать.
Автор: vold2
Дата сообщения: 29.04.2008 11:14
Что надо прописать , чтоб sfx после выполнения распаковки самоудалился?
(что-то похожее на SelfDelete)
Автор: Sish
Дата сообщения: 29.04.2008 11:26
vold2
Как вариант, распаковывать в %Temp%
Автор: vold2
Дата сообщения: 29.04.2008 18:52
Sish

Цитата:
Как вариант, распаковывать в %Temp%

Это не то.
Речь то идет, как удалить сам SFX.exe после того, как он отработал.
Когда выполнена распаковка нужных файлов по папкам.

Была надежда что есть варианты использовать возможности самого SFX-архива
или скрипта.

Решение то нашлось само сабой.
SFX.exe запускаю через [GUIRunOnce] в Winnt.sif после первого запуска системы.
Так и удалить оказалось можно через [GUIRunOnce]. ПРОВЕРЕНО.

Просто поместил SFX.exe в $OEM$\$1\install\SFX.exe, раньше запускал его просто из ($1)
Поэтому есть возможность удаления всего каталога с его содержимым (install) также после осуществления первого запуска системы, но с соблюдением очерёдности.

Для этого прописываю:

Цитата:
[GUIRunOnce]

command10="cmd /Q /C rd /S /Q %systemdrive%\install"


Естественно эта команда должна быть в GUIRunOnce последней, т.е.
после запуска в (install) всех запланированных прог.

Задача решена, но не так как хотел.





Автор: Aristocrat
Дата сообщения: 02.05.2008 09:28
не подскажите как в коммандной строке прописать так что б архивировалось только то что надо например файлы *,xls *.doc и в подпапках так же и так далее...?
Автор: KapralBel
Дата сообщения: 02.05.2008 10:28
Aristocrat
RAR a -r Archive *.doc *.xls
Автор: veronica b
Дата сообщения: 02.05.2008 21:23
Возникла у меня проблема. Есть у меня архив, состоящий из 47 сто мегобайтных частей. 17 часть не распаковывается и разархивция на этой части прерывается. Так как архив есть фильм и большой беды не будет если часть расархивируется с ошибкой. Есть ли в WinRAR проигнорировать этот сбой и продолжить распаковку? Alt + R не работает, так как не добавлена информация для востановления.
Автор: zmvzmvzmv
Дата сообщения: 02.05.2008 21:58
veronica b
В меню извлечения архива поставить галочку на Keep broken files (Сохранать поврежденные файлы на диске)
Автор: chAlx
Дата сообщения: 04.05.2008 12:43
Извиняюсь, что отвлёкся, но я всё по-поводу информации для восстановления:

Dementy:


Цитата:
chAlx
Это не мусор, а чрезвычайно полезная вещь, за которую создателям WinRAR-а надо памятник поставить - сколько раз выручала!

На фтп местного провайдера многие из заливаемых файлов получаются битыми. Если к ним была добавлена инфа для восстановления - в 90% файл удаётся восстановить.
Скачиваешь фильм в HD качестве на 10-15 гигов, разбитый на тома по 500 мегов с инфой для восстановления, если что - восстановил и порядок. Если без инфы для восстановления и файл побился при заливке на сервер - придётся файл заливать на фтп заново. А если побит на куски по 700-1500 мегов?
А если, например, скачиваешь ДВД на 4.5 гига в одном архиве, а он битый?
Куда лучше скачивать то же кино, заархивированное и побитое на тома и которое можно починить в случае чего, чем скачивать avi-файл, который может побиться до состояния полной несмотрибельности.


Ну, не знаю, что это за люди выкладывает битые файлы, чтобы все остальные качали и восстанавливали. Не лучше ли заново залить, если заранее известно, что сервер плохой?
Да и не так уж часто такие каналы/сервера встречаются: никому не выгодно гонять лишний трафик, когда можно настроить нормальную работу с контролем целостности. Тот же FTP, работая в современном режиме mode z, не сможет закачать некорректно, да и без него проверка CRC какая-то есть..


Цитата:
Поверь, мало удовольствия перекачивать файл 4.5 гига из инета со скоростью 128-256 килобит (16-32 килобайта в секунду).

При типичных 10% информации для восстановления ты на каждый DVD качаешь лишние 450Мб -- с твоей скоростью это займёт не так уж мало. Не лучше ли качать этот кусок только в случае, если не удалось сразу получить архив небитым?

Как раз помянутые тома для восстановления -- куда более логичный вариант для тех, кто хочет уменьшить влияние плохих каналов.

DimmY:

Цитата:
В наше время люди с фиговым каналом многотомные архивы не выкладывают, а у кого канал нормальный, те в случае чего могут перезалить. ИМХО бьются архивы по вине канала выкладывающего (широкого, а значит более-менее качественного) гораздо реже, чем по вине канала (часто хилого, вроде дайл-апа) скачивающего. А скачивающему все равно - что том для восстановления скачать, что перекачать заново битый том архива.


Именно: не так уж много подлецов ;), выкладывающих битые файлы. А для тех, кто качает, гораздо полезнее иметь возможность докачать нужный кусок (из родного тома или из восстановительного) в случае ошибок, чем гарантированно закачивать этот кусок.

Какой процент пользователей имеет проблемы со скаченным файлом? Вряд ли это число больше нескольких единиц: даже на плохих линиях существуют проверки, докачки и прочие технологии, позволяющие сразу же во время передачи данных определить брак и передать его заново. А остальные 95..100% вынуждены качать лишний кусок, загружая канал и себе, и серверу.
Автор: Aristocrat
Дата сообщения: 04.05.2008 16:49

Цитата:
Aristocrat
RAR a -r Archive *.doc *.xls



а если несколько папок надо а в них подпапки?
Автор: Sish
Дата сообщения: 05.05.2008 06:37
Aristocrat
Весьма советую ознакомиться с файликом, кторый есть у тебя на компе и находится здесь: %ProgramFiles%\WinRAR\Rar.txt

Вот [more=квинтэссенция из него по твоему вопросу] -e[+]<атр>
Задать исключение или включение файлов в обработку
по маске атрибутов.

Здесь <атр> - это число в десятичном, восьмеричном (если
начинается с '0') или шестнадцатеричном (если начинается с
'0x') формате.

По умолчанию, без символа '+' перед <атр>, этот ключ служит для
определения маски исключения из обработки. Так, если результат
побитового И (AND) между <атрибут> и атрибутами файла ненулевой,
то такой файл обрабатываться не будет.

Если символ '+' присутствует, он указывает, что будет
использоваться маска включения в обработку. Т.е. будут
обрабатываться только те файлы, которые имеют хотя бы один из
указанных в маске атрибутов.

В версии RAR для Windows для указания атрибутов вместо цифровой
маски можно также использовать символы D, S, H, A и R,
обозначающие, соответственно, "каталог", "системный", "скрытый",
"архивный" и "только для чтения". Порядок перечисления атрибутов
не имеет значения.
В версии для UNIX распознаются символы D и V для определения
атрибутов каталога и устройства, соответственно.

Примеры:

1) Заархивировать только имена каталогов, но не их содержимое:

rar a -r -e+d каталоги

2) Не упаковывать файлы с атрибутами "системный" и "скрытый":

rar a -esh файлы

3) Не извлекать файлы с атрибутом "только для чтения":

rar x -er файлы
[/more]
Автор: Aristocrat
Дата сообщения: 05.05.2008 09:35
rar a aaa -r -e *.doc *.xls "D:\Мои документы"

что не так не выходит или просто каталоги или все файлы архивирует....
Автор: igor_andreev
Дата сообщения: 05.05.2008 10:03
Aristocrat
А так?
rar a -r aaa "D:\Мои документы\*.xls" "D:\Мои документы\*.doc"
И в ключе -e надо атрибуты указывать. Файлик-то Rar.txt почитай все равно...

Страницы: 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172

Предыдущая тема: WinSSHD, PuTTY и русский ввод


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.